body
{
margin: 0px;
font-family: 'arial', 'sans serif';
font-size:10pt;
}

td.header 
{
font-family: 'arial';
color:rgb(0,0,0);
font-size: 12px;
font-weight: normal;
}

.legend 
{
font-family: 'arial';
color:rgb(200,0,0);
font-size: 22px;
font-weight: bold;
}

.fieldset_news
{
font-size: 12px;
font-weight: normal;
padding:5px;
height:193px;
}

.fieldset_content
{

font-size: 12px;
font-weight: normal;
padding:5px;
height:355px;

}

div.overflowNewsDiv
{
width:100%;
height:167px;
overflow:auto;
}

div.overflowDiv
{
width:100%;
height:330px;
overflow:auto;
}

.fieldset_other
{
font-size: 12px;
font-weight: normal;
padding:5px;
height:150px;
}

.fieldset_contact
{
font-size: 12px;
font-weight: normal;
padding:5px;
height:auto;
}

.fieldset_location
{
font-size: 12px;
font-weight: normal;
padding:5px;
height:355;
}

#menu
{
margin-left: 4px;
padding: 0;
width: 850;
background: transparent;
padding-left: 5px;
}

#menu ul
{
font: bold 11px Arial, Verdana, sans-serif;
margin:0;
padding:0;
list-style:none;
}

#menu li
{
display:inline;
margin:0 2px 0 0;
padding:0;
text-transform:uppercase;
}


#menu a.menulinks
{
float:left;
color: white;
background: rgb(200,0,0);
margin:0 2px 0 0;
padding:0 0 1px 3px;
text-decoration:none;
letter-spacing: 1px;
}

#menu a.menulinks span
{
float:left;
display:block;
background: transparent;
padding:4px 9px 2px 6px;
}

#menu a.menulinks span
{
float:none;
}


#menu a.menulinks:hover{
background-color: rgb(0,0,0);
}

#menu a.menulinks:hover span{
background-color: rgb(0,0,0);
}

#menu #current a.menulinks, #menu #current span{
background-color: rgb(0,0,0);
}

#menuline{
clear: both;
padding: 0;
width: 850;
height: 8px;
line-height: 8px;
background: rgb(200,0,0);
border-top: 1px solid #fff;
}

input.searchbutton{
cursor:pointer;
border:outset 1px #ccc;
height:25px;
background:#999;
color:#666;
font-weight:bold;
padding: 1px 2px;
background: white url(../images/searchbut.gif) repeat-x;
}

.form{
border: solid 1px #CCCCCC;
font-family: arial, sans-serif;
font-size: 12px;
width: 280px;
}

.txtform{
border: solid 1px #CCCCCC;
font-family: arial, sans-serif;
font-size: 12px;
width: 400px;
height: 150px;
}

a:link {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: normal}    
a:visited {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: normal}  
a:hover {color: rgb(200,0,0); text-decoration: underline; font-family: arial; font-size: 12px; font-weight: normal}  

a.menulinks:link {font-weight: bold; font-size: 11px;}    
a.menulinks:visited {font-weight: bold; font-size: 11px;}  
a.menulinks:hover {font-weight: bold; font-size: 11px;} 

a.newstitle:link {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: bold}    
a.newstitle:visited {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: bold}  
a.newstitle:hover {color: rgb(200,0,0); text-decoration: underline; font-family: arial; font-size: 12px; font-weight: bold}  

a.news:link {color: rgb(0,0,0); text-decoration: none; font-family: arial; font-size: 11px; font-weight: bold}    
a.news:visited {color: rgb(0,0,0); text-decoration: none; font-family: arial; font-size: 11px; font-weight: bold}  
a.news:hover {color: rgb(200,0,0); text-decoration: underline; font-family: arial; font-size: 11px; font-weight: bold}  

a.recipetitle:link {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 16px; font-weight: bold}    
a.recipetitle:visited {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 16px; font-weight: bold}  
a.recipetitle:hover {color: rgb(200,0,0); text-decoration: underline; font-family: arial; font-size: 16px; font-weight: bold}  

a.recipe:link {color: rgb(0,0,0); text-decoration: none; font-family: arial; font-size: 11px; font-weight: bold}    
a.recipe:visited {color: rgb(0,0,0); text-decoration: none; font-family: arial; font-size: 11px; font-weight: bold}  
a.recipe:hover {color: rgb(200,0,0); text-decoration: underline; font-family: arial; font-size: 11px; font-weight: bold}  

a.botnav:link {color: rgb(0,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: bold}    
a.botnav:visited {color: rgb(0,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: bold}  
a.botnav:hover {color: rgb(200,0,0); text-decoration: none; font-family: arial; font-size: 12px; font-weight: bold}

td.ConfirmTableCell
{
font-family: 'Trebuchet MS', 'Arial', 'Sans-serif';
font-size:12px;
border-left-style: solid ;
border-right-style: solid ;  
border-bottom-style: solid ;
border-left-width: 3px ;
border-right-width: 3px ;
border-bottom-width: 3px ;
border-left-color: rgb(240,240,240);  
border-right-color: rgb(240,240,240);  
border-bottom-color: rgb(240,240,240);}

td.ConfirmTableHeader{color: white; background-color:rgb(200,0,0); font-family: 'Trebuchet MS', Arial, Sans-serif; font-size:14px; font-weight: bold;
border-left-style: solid ;
border-right-style: solid ;  
border-bottom-style: solid ;
border-left-width: 1px ;
border-right-width: 1px ;
border-bottom-width: 1px ;
border-left-color: rgb(225,240,250);  
border-right-color: rgb(225,240,250);  
border-bottom-color: rgb(225,240,250);}


/*** Next/Prev Page Navigation ***********/

.prevnext{
padding: 2px;
text-align:left;
}

.prevnext ul{
margin: 0;
font-size: 8pt;
}

.prevnext li{
list-style-type: none;
display: inline;
margin:0px 3px 0px 3px;
font-weight: bold;
color: #FFAA00;
cursor:pointer;
}

.prevnext a:link, .prevnext a:visited{
padding:0px 5px 1px 5px;
border: 1px solid maroon;
text-decoration: none; 
color: rgb(200,0,0);
font-size: 8pt;
background-color: #FFCCCC;
}

.prevnext a:hover, .prevnext a:active {
border: 1px solid maroon;
color: rgb(200,0,0);
background-color: #FFDDCC;
}

.prevnext a.curpg:link, .prevnext a.curpg:visited {
border: 1px solid #FFAA00;
color: #FFFFFF;
background-color: #FFCC00;
}


.prevnext li.disablepage{
padding:0px 5px 1px 5px;
border: 1px solid #929292;
color: #666666;
background-color: #DDDDDD;
cursor:pointer;
}

.prevnext li.disablepage a:hover{
text-decoration: underline; 
}

* html .prevnext li.currentpage, * html .prevnext li.disablepage{
margin-right: 5px;
padding-right: 0px;
}
